Unless you’re a properly trained contractor, most roofing jobs really should not be performed yourself. Additionally remember that a large number of manufacturers of products utilized in the repair of the roof will not warranty those items unless a certified professional carries out the job. Something else to always remember is that working on a roof is going to be very dangerous, so is it really worth jeopardizing your health so you can save money?

Given that your roof is always exposed to the weather, this means your roof is will deteriorate gradually. The speed at which it deteriorates will depend upon a number of variables. These include; the grade of the original components used and the workmanship, the amount of abuse it will have to take from the weather, how well the roof is taken care of and the type of roof. Most roofing contractors will quote around 20 years for a well-built and well-maintained roof, but obviously that can never be guaranteed because of the above variables. Our advice is to consistently keep your roof well maintained and get regular inspections to make sure it lasts as long as possible.

You should never pressure-wash your roof, as you take the risk of eliminating any covering minerals that have been included to give protection from the weather. Also, you should stay clear of chlorine-based bleach cleaners as they can easily also decrease the life-span of your roof. When you speak to your roof cleaning specialist, ask them to use an EPA-approved algaecide/fungicide to clean your roof. This will clear away the unpleasant algae and discoloration without ruining the tile or shingles.

Longboat Key is at town in Manatee and Sarasota counties along the central west coast of the U.S. state of Florida, located on and coterminous with the barrier island of the same name. Longboat Key is south of Anna Maria Island, between Sarasota Bay and the Gulf of Mexico. It is almost equally divided between Manatee and Sarasota counties. The town of Longboat Key was incorporated in 1955 and is part of the Bradenton–Sarasota–Venice Metropolitan Statistical Area. The town’s population was 6,888 at the 2010 census,[5] down from 7,603 at the 2000 census.

Liquid used membrane systems require extensive preparation of the substrate, which should be dry and dust-free with patched fractures. While liquid applied finishes are extremely elastic, self-flashing and easily used to contoured surfaces, they have low permeability and require uniform thickness. A number of today’s low slope metal roofings are made from corrugated galvanized steel a steel sheet covered with zinc. Copper, aluminum, stainless steel and tin likewise are used in industrial metal roofing applications.

Furthermore, metal roofs can withstand high winds and are mainly impact resistant. However, the investment for a metal roofing service likely will be much greater in advance than other flat roofing solutions. Low slope structural metal roof is typically called standing seam roofing and consists of interlocking panels that run vertically along the roof surface area.

Some metal roofing used on low slope applications needs device seaming during installation to guarantee a water tight seal. A seaming apparatus is simply rolled along the panels to crimp the panel seams together. A standing seam style ensures appropriate draining from rain and snow, efficiently eliminating ponding, leakages and related problems.

This might result in a longer life expectancy and low yearly operating costs. In retrofit jobs, a sub-framing system is connected to the existing flat roofing surface area to supply a minimum:12 roofing pitch. Choices for the restoration of a metal roof surface area include acrylic coverings made of polymers that cure to form a long lasting, continuous elastomeric membrane over the surface area of the metal roofing and can be included to metal roof to resolve your structure’s particular needs around waterproofing, rust and UV defense.

Acrylic coverings are water-based, non-flammable and give off no toxic fumes. These systems can endure the most common types of roofing system hazards, including ultraviolet light, temperature level extremes, mildew, regular foot traffic and building movement. While not on the list in terms of market share, another roof ought to be mentioned the vegetative or “green” roof.

Vegetative roofing systems can efficiently offer an useful ways for storm water control. Bear in mind, a roof membrane as a base to the system is essential to preserving the roof’s integrity and water tightness.
